Xinhua News Agency, Boao, Hainan, March 29th The Boao Forum for Asia 2024 Annual Conference concluded on the 29th in Boao, Hainan. During the four-day forum, political and business figures from around the world discussed ways of development and built consensus on cooperation. At present, the international situation is turbulent and changeable, the world economy is in a sluggish state, and global trade has been impacted by fragmentation… Overseas guests and international observers attending the Boao Forum for Asia said that China’s economic development has been constantly improving and upgrading, with strong momentum, demonstrating strong resilience and certainty. gender, the world looks forward to listening to China’s voice, learning from China’s solutions, and working together to create new win-win opportunities.

Yong Chantharansi, Lao representative of the ASEAN Intergovernmental Commission on Human Rights, said in an interview with Xinhua News Agency that China’s economy is steadily moving towards high-quality development and transforming into an economic model that pays more attention to productivity, efficiency and high quality. The green and high-quality development of China’s economy will help drive the common development of ASEAN countries and inject green impetus into regional development.

The “Asian Economic Prospects and Integration Process 2024 Annual Report” released by the Boao Forum for Asia on the 26th pointed out that China’s economic growth can still maintain a high level in 2024, which is enough to form a significant supporting effect on the economic growth of East Asia and even Asia. The results of the “Global and Asian Economic Confidence Survey” released on the same day showed that more than 60% of the forum members and partners surveyed were optimistic or relatively optimistic about China’s economic prospects.
